Who funds Museo Reina Sofia Foundation USA Inc

EIN 47-1608241 · New York, NY · NTEE A11

Museo Reina Sofia Foundation USA Inc of New York, NY (EIN 47-1608241) was named as a grant recipient by 4 funders in 11 grants paid totaling $961,725 in tax years 2018–2025, as reported on the funders' Forms 990-PF and 990 Schedule I.
